My only concern with not getting a sound card with the G4ME ZERO's, is they require a headphone amp. Now, some motherboard claim to have a headphone amp that can power up to 600 ohm drivers (however, generally only on the front panel), but I didn't see anything on ASUS' website about an amp on that motherboard.

Now, every motherboard will have a headphone amp of sorts, just most are not that powerful. You can try using the headset with on-board audio and if it doesn't work or is very quiet, you could invest in a cheap sound card with an amp like the Xonar DG or DGX.
